[Bug 1469221] Re: Move to webkit2gtk in main
Hi, upstream WebKit developer here. I just want to mention that WebKit1 is no longer receiving security updates, so if you only want one version in main, it would be good to use WebKit2 instead if possible. Porting everything to WebKit2 is going to be a years-long process, I'm afraid, though your help could speed that up a lot (thanks!). (I guess this doesn't make too much difference for you, since I see your WebKit2 package is still on 2.6.2 from last October. Imagine not updating Firefox in that time. Maybe you don't realize, but each new version includes fixes for mistakes that allow web sites to take control of your computer. 2.6.5 includes a fix for a mistake in the TLS code that results in your session cookies being sent to attackers. We are unfortunately very bad at announcing these problems and need to do better.
